Russia’s army has no way around Donbas, where Vladimir Putin’s massed armor repeatedly fails to survive on this brutal front. With Russian commanders missing self-imposed deadlines to capture critical fortress cities like Konstantinovka and Pokrovsk, conventional maneuver warfare has collapsed. Exposed infantry are left stranded on foot as high-volume Ukrainian FPV drone strikes bring front-line momentum to a total standstill.
Former Navy SEAL Chuck Pfarrer and Dr. Jason Jay Smart dissect Moscow’s pivot to classic Soviet Cold War tradecraft to offset these operational losses. Relying on hidden Molniya weapons caches across Western Europe, targeted energy infrastructure strikes, and intelligence-sharing proxy networks, the Kremlin seeks to trigger intermediate state chaos and distract NATO allies from Russia's strategic exhaustion.
Deep internal friction between rival intelligence agencies and military commanders further destabilizes Russia’s war effort. As domestic energy networks strain under persistent counter-attacks, private businesses face arbitrary state seizure, and military logistics collapse, Putin faces an untenable crisis where even armor cannot save his failing invasion.
